| Quote ="The Chronicler of Chiswic"It would effectively be a 'friendly' fixture, counting as a bye for the SL club - which would be necessary with an odd number of clubs.'"
You can't have an odd number of games with an odd number of teams in the league. It physically doesn't fit.
You can have an even number of teams with an odd number of games (like we have now), or an odd number of teams with an even number of games (like the NRL had), but if you have the latter you can't have a MM event because it would mean some clubs would have one less home game (and I don't care what anyone says about alternative methods for this result, the clubs WILL NOT go for that!).
An odd number of teams with the Magic Weekend simply isn't an option.

| Anything could happen now,
In the High Court of Justice (Chancery Division)
Companies Court No 9875 of 2010
In the Matter of WAKEFIELD TRINITY RUGBY LEAGUE
FOOTBALL CLUB LIMITED
(Company Number 02623391)
and in the Matter of the Insolvency Act 1986
A Petition to wind up the above-named Company, Registration
Number 02623391, of Belle Vue, Doncaster Road, Wakefield, West
Yorkshire WF1 5HT, presented on 2 December 2010 by the
Commissioners for HM Revenue and Customs, of Bush House, Strand,
London WC2B 4RD, claiming to be Creditors of the Company, will
be heard at the Royal Courts of Justice, Strand, London WC2A 2LL,
on 2 February 2011, at 1030 hours (or as soon thereafter as the Petition
can be heard).
Any persons intending to appear on the hearing of the Petition
(whether to support or oppose it) must give notice of intention to do
so to the Petitioners or to their Solicitor in accordance with Rule 4.16
by 1600 hours on 1 February 2011.
The Petitioners’ Solicitor is the Solicitor to HM Revenue and Customs,
Solicitor’s Office, South West Wing, Bush House, Strand, London
WC2B 4RD, telephone 020 7438 4205. (Ref SLR 1040661/37.)
20 January 2011. (1285154)

www.wakefieldwildcats.co.uk/2011/01/hmrc-update/
Quote As previously reported Wakefield Trinity Wildcats have been issued with a winding up petition by Her Majesty’s Revenue and Customs. The club confirmed in a statement:
“The club owes National Insurance and VAT from recent months and these figures have been included in a petition which will be heard at the High Court on 2nd February.
We have been in dialogue with HMRC for a number of weeks and are disappointed that this petition has been served as we were hopeful of reaching a payment plan with them.”
No further statement will be issued on this matter.'"
This is a new debt not the HMRC tearing up the previous agreement based on Crusaders.
